YES you can train for a BH yourself!
You can have friends stand in for the
group heeling, get a starters pistol to have
someone fire gunshots for you etc.
You will have to get creative to practice
the long down, be great if you can find
someone else to do some obedience
with their dogs while you practice the
long down. Have a friend spot you for
the out of motion exercises etc.

Good luck to you! Where there is a
will there is a way!!
